Rebranding and Visual Identity Redesign for CROZ

Project

CROZ is a Croatian-German biz-tech consulting company supporting organizations of all sizes and complexities in creating new value through service strategy and design, software engineering, and operational support. The redesigned visual identity was developed as a modular system reflecting flexibility and ongoing evolution. At its core is the letter “O”, used as a variable graphic element, a symbol of change and adaptability. Its form changes within a stable circular frame, offering endless expressive possibilities. A custom CROZ typeface was created, featuring eight variations of the “O” character, allowing for cohesive yet playful visual communication. Motion graphics, GIFs, and animations are central to the digital identity, reinforcing its contemporary character. The new color palette, cyan, blue, yellow, and green, symbolizes energy, reliability, clarity, and innovation. This is not decoration, it’s a strategic design tool that communicates CROZ’s culture of collaboration, transparency, and continuous transformation. The flexible “O” becomes a visual metaphor for their philosophy: change is not an exception, it’s a constant.

Author

Bruketa&Žinić&Grey is a full-service creative agency specializing in design, branding, and advertising, with nearly three decades of innovation. Founded in 1995 and based in Zagreb, the agency has grown into one of Europe’s most respected creative hubs. Since 2017, it has been part of the global WPP network. It has won numerous prestigious international awards such as Cannes Lions, D&AD, Clio, ADC New York, Red Dot, Epica, Effie, and others. Before joining the Grey group, it was named International Small Agency of the Year by Advertising Age and listed by Campaign among the world’s top independent agencies. Their work has been featured in The New York Times, Forbes, Dezeen, Design Boom, and others. Agency creatives have served on top international juries and exhibited at events such as the Venice Biennale and Red Dot Museums. The book Nada is part of the Columbia and Yale University collections.
